Front Turn Signal And Front Side Marker Lamp

1. Turn the steering wheel all the way to the right to access the left front turn signal or side marker. Turn the steering wheel all the way to the left to access the right front turn signal or side marker.

2. Remove three push-pins from the wheel-well liner.

3. Gently flex the wheel-well liner forward to access the bulb.

4. Rotate the bulb’s socket counterclockwise, and remove the bulb and socket assembly from the housing.

5. Pull the bulb out of the socket and insert the replacement bulb.

6. Install the bulb and socket assembly into the housing, and rotate the socket clockwise to lock it in place.

7. Reposition the wheel-well liner and install the push-pins.
